.docs-container{min-height:100vh}pre{padding:1rem;border-radius:.75rem;overflow-x:auto;background:hsl(var(--muted));border:1px solid hsl(var(--border))}code,pre{font-family:var(--font-mono)}:not(pre)>code,code{font-size:.875rem}:not(pre)>code{background:hsl(var(--muted));padding:.125rem .25rem;border-radius:.25rem}[data-line],[data-rehype-pretty-code-fragment]{display:block}[data-line]{padding:0 1rem}[data-highlighted-line]{background:rgba(200,200,255,.1)}[data-highlighted-chars]{background:rgba(200,200,255,.2);border-radius:.25rem}.dark pre{background:hsl(var(--muted))}@media (max-width:768px){.docs-container{padding:1rem}}.token.cdata,.token.comment,.token.doctype,.token.prolog{color:#64748b;font-style:italic}.token.punctuation{color:#94a3b8}.token.constant,.token.deleted,.token.property,.token.symbol,.token.tag{color:#f87171}.token.boolean,.token.number{color:#fbbf24}.token.attr-name,.token.builtin,.token.char,.token.inserted,.token.selector,.token.string{color:#34d399}.language-css .token.string,.style .token.string,.token.entity,.token.operator,.token.url,.token.variable{color:#60a5fa}.token.atrule,.token.attr-value,.token.class-name,.token.function{color:#a78bfa}.token.keyword{color:#f472b6}.token.important,.token.regex{color:#fb7185}.token.bold,.token.important{font-weight:700}.token.italic{font-style:italic}.token.entity{cursor:help}.language-jsx .token.tag,.language-tsx .token.tag{color:#60a5fa}.language-jsx .token.tag .token.punctuation,.language-tsx .token.tag .token.punctuation{color:#94a3b8}.language-jsx .token.tag .token.class-name,.language-tsx .token.tag .token.class-name{color:#fbbf24}.language-jsx .token.attr-name,.language-tsx .token.attr-name{color:#34d399}.language-jsx .token.attr-value,.language-tsx .token.attr-value{color:#a78bfa}.language-tsx .token.keyword,.language-typescript .token.keyword{color:#f472b6}.language-tsx .token.builtin,.language-typescript .token.builtin{color:#60a5fa}.language-bash .token.function{color:#34d399}.language-bash .token.keyword{color:#f472b6}.language-bash .token.string{color:#fbbf24}.language-json .token.property{color:#60a5fa}.language-json .token.string{color:#34d399}.language-json .token.boolean,.language-json .token.number{color:#fbbf24}.language-css .token.selector{color:#f472b6}.language-css .token.property{color:#60a5fa}.language-css .token.string,.language-css .token.url{color:#34d399}